Mql5 dilinin özellikleri, incelikleri ve çalışma yöntemleri - sayfa 187
Alım-satım fırsatlarını kaçırıyorsunuz:
- Ücretsiz alım-satım uygulamaları
- İşlem kopyalama için 8.000'den fazla sinyal
- Finansal piyasaları keşfetmek için ekonomik haberler
Kayıt
Giriş yap
Gizlilik ve Veri Koruma Politikasını ve MQL5.com Kullanım Şartlarını kabul edersiniz
Hesabınız yoksa, lütfen kaydolun
Tekerleği yeniden icat etmemek için hiç kimse çoklu zamanlayıcı için bir çözüm bulamadı mı?
Uygulama, işlev işaretçilerinin kullanımıyla bana zor görünmüyor. Bunun benden önce uygulanmamış olması muhtemel değildir.
Onlar. ilk görev, herhangi bir frekansta bir zamanlayıcı oluşturmak ve zamanlayıcı olayını işlemek için bunu kendi işlevinizle ilişkilendirmektir. Ayrıca, herhangi bir sayıda zamanlayıcı olabilir.
aşağı yukarı şöyle:
Çoklu zamanlayıcı için kimse çözümle karşılaşmadı
Uzun zaman önce KB'de gördüğüme eminim.
Bir şey bulamıyorum. Garip.
tamam, kendim yapacağım. Herhangi bir tuzak yok gibi görünüyor. KB olarak yayınlayacağım
Onlar. ilk görev, herhangi bir frekansta bir zamanlayıcı oluşturmak ve zamanlayıcı olayını işlemek için bunu kendi işlevinizle ilişkilendirmektir. Ayrıca, herhangi bir sayıda zamanlayıcı olabilir.
daha kolay bir seçenek olmaz mıydı?
UPD: ve böylece fxsaber kodunu şablon olarak alabilirsiniz
Tüm nesnelerin otomatik olarak silinmesi için tamamladım https://www.mql5.com/en/forum/325418/page4#comment_16116740
Bir şey bulamıyorum. Garip.
tamam, kendim yapacağım. Herhangi bir tuzak yok gibi görünüyor. KB olarak yayınlayacağım
yapılmış
https://www.mql5.com/ru/code/31306
daha kolay bir seçenek olmaz mıydı?
UPD: ve böylece fxsaber kodunu şablon olarak alabilirsiniz
Tüm nesnelerin otomatik olarak silinmesi için tamamladım https://www.mql5.com/ru/forum/325418/page4#comment_16116740
elbette mümkündür. Ancak daha az okunabilir ve yönetilmesi daha zor.
yapılmış
https://www.mql5.com/ru/code/31306
bir zamanlar (yaklaşık olarak) öyle yaptı.
Sınıflarla kullanım sakıncalıdır.
class CWithTimer {
public:
void CallMeByTimer();
};
ve işlev işaretçilerine sahip harici (sınıfa göre) zamanlayıcı güçsüzdür.
bir zamanlar (yaklaşık olarak) öyle yaptı.
Sınıflarla kullanım sakıncalıdır.
class CWithTimer {
public:
void CallMeByTimer();
};
ve işlev işaretçilerine sahip harici (sınıfa göre) zamanlayıcı güçsüzdür.
Sınıf yöntemi olarak bir işlevi kastediyorsanız, evet, katılıyorum. Dün kendim çözdüm ve nasıl çıkacağım konusunda kafamı dağıtıyorum.
Nesne, zamanlayıcılı bir sınıfa yönelik bir işaretçi içermelidir.